>  I'm not sure if we should remove the option for 'fully functional, requires
>  hacks'.  A lot of people come to the AppDB to find out how they can make
>  their apps work, and are more interested in the end result as opposed to how
>  to get there.

In practice, is there really enough difference between "fully
functional" and "mostly functional" that we need another rating?
People who only care about the end result would know that anything
Silver or above will just about work.

I've seen Gold applied to software that is really "mostly functional,
requires hacks", i.e. there are some other minor problems that can't
be worked around (and Platinum for software with minor problems as
well).
